Product Overview: Texas Instruments TLV2775AIPW
The TLV2775AIPW is a high-performance, quad operational amplifier integrated circuit (IC) designed and manufactured by Texas Instruments. This op-amp features a high slew rate, low noise, and operates at a wide bandwidth, making it an ideal choice for a variety of applications that demand high-speed performance and precision.
Key Features
- High Slew Rate: The TLV2775AIPW offers a fast slew rate, which allows for rapid voltage changes, beneficial in applications requiring fast signal transitions.
- Low Noise: With its low noise characteristics, it ensures clean signal amplification, minimizing distortion and making it suitable for audio and instrumentation applications.
- Wide Bandwidth: The wide bandwidth of this op-amp provides excellent response to a broad range of frequencies, which is essential for high-fidelity applications.
- Rail-to-Rail Output: The ability to swing its output voltage from rail to rail enhances the dynamic range and maximizes the use of the supply voltage.
- Single-Supply Operation: Designed to operate from a single power supply, the TLV2775AIPW simplifies power supply design and is ideal for battery-powered devices.
- Supply Voltage Range: It operates over a wide supply voltage range, accommodating various application requirements.
- Robust Packaging: Housed in a 14-pin TSSOP (Thin Shrink Small Outline Package), the TLV2775AIPW is compact and suitable for space-constrained applications.
